  • Naturalistic Theories of Life after Death.Eric Steinhart - 2015 - Philosophy Compass 10 (2):145-158.
    After rejecting substance dualism, some naturalists embrace patternism. It states that persons are bodies and that bodies are material machines running abstract person programs. Following Aristotle, these person programs are souls. Patternists adopt four-dimensionalist theories of persistence: Bodies are 3D stages of 4D lives. Patternism permits at least six types of life after death. It permits quantum immortality, teleportation, salvation through advanced technology, promotion out of a simulated reality, computational monadology, and the revision theory of resurrection.

  • Hypercomputation and the Physical Church‐Turing Thesis.Paolo Cotogno - 2003 - British Journal for the Philosophy of Science 54 (2):181-223.
    A version of the Church-Turing Thesis states that every effectively realizable physical system can be simulated by Turing Machines (‘Thesis P’). In this formulation the Thesis appears to be an empirical hypothesis, subject to physical falsification. We review the main approaches to computation beyond Turing definability (‘hypercomputation’): supertask, non-well-founded, analog, quantum, and retrocausal computation. The conclusions are that these models reduce to supertasks, i.e. infinite computation, and that even supertasks are no solution for recursive incomputability. This yields that the realization (...)
